A 37-year-old male tourist from China sustained injuries after being stabbed in the Japanese city of Kyoto on Friday night. 

The assailant fled the scene and remains at large. 

The Chinese tourist was attacked by a knife-wielding man at around 8 p.m. near the Gojo Bridge in Kyoto's Shimogyo Ward. He suffered non-life threatening stab wounds to the right chest and was reportedly conscious when he arrived at hospital. 

Police believe the victim was on a group sightseeing tour and had a quarrel with the suspect right before the attack. The two men apparently didn't know each other. 

The case will be investigated as attempted murder.
